Deciphering the Code: Common Skin Signals

  1. Persistent Dryness: More than just a need for moisturizer, chronic dry skin can indicate:
    • Dehydration
    • Nutritional deficiencies, particularly in omega-3 fatty acids
    • Hormonal imbalances
    • Early signs of diabetes or thyroid issues
  2. Sudden Acne Flare-ups: Beyond teenage troubles, adult acne might be telling you about:
    • Stress levels spiraling out of control
    • Hormonal fluctuations
    • Dietary imbalances, especially excess sugar or dairy
    • Reactions to new skincare products or medications
  3. Dull, Lackluster Skin: That missing glow could be a sign of:
    • Poor circulation
    • Lack of sleep
    • Excessive toxin buildup
    • Insufficient exfoliation
  4. Dark Under-eye Circles: More than just fatigue, these shadows might indicate:
    • Allergies or sinus problems
    • Iron deficiency
    • Dehydration
    • Excessive salt intake

The Beauty-Health Connection: It's More Than Skin Deep

Understanding that beauty is intrinsically linked to overall health is the first step in achieving that coveted glow. Here's how to start listening to your skin:

1. Hydration: The Foundation of Radiance

Water is the elixir of life and beauty. Proper hydration:

  • Plumps up skin cells, reducing the appearance of fine lines
  • Aids in toxin elimination, leading to clearer skin
  • Improves circulation, enhancing your natural glow

Action Step: Aim for at least 8 glasses of water daily. Consider a smart water bottle that tracks your intake.

2. Nutrition: Feed Your Skin from Within

Your diet plays a crucial role in skin health. Focus on:

  • Antioxidant-rich foods like berries and leafy greens to combat free radicals
  • Omega-3 fatty acids found in fish and nuts for skin elasticity
  • Vitamin C-rich foods to boost collagen production

Action Step: Incorporate a "rainbow" of fruits and vegetables into your daily meals.

3. Sleep: Beauty's Best Friend

During sleep, your skin goes into repair mode. Lack of sleep can lead to:

  • Increased cortisol production, leading to inflammation and acne
  • Decreased production of growth hormones, essential for skin repair
  • Poor circulation, resulting in a dull complexion

Action Step: Establish a consistent sleep schedule, aiming for 7-9 hours nightly.

4. Stress Management: The Secret Weapon Against Aging

Chronic stress can wreak havoc on your skin, causing:

  • Accelerated aging through the breakdown of collagen and elastin
  • Increased oil production, leading to acne
  • Exacerbation of skin conditions like eczema and psoriasis

Action Step: Incorporate stress-reduction techniques like meditation, yoga, or deep breathing exercises into your daily routine.
